Average monthly rent: $672
Annual drop: -6.8%
Q4 2009 drop: -1.9%
Reflecting the problems of the U.S. auto industry, the unemployment rate in the Detroit area rose to 15.7% by December, according to the BLS. The rental market here was badly hit, with vacancies at 11.3%, and landlords leasing apartments for 13% less than the original asking price.
